A new look for our web site
If you are a frequent visitor to our web site, you may have noticed the steady stream of incremental changes over the last several weeks that have transformed many of our web pages. After several years of keeping to strict guidelines about how wide our pages are and how much data they need to load, we have made the leap to a larger page width (a 37% increase), and we're beginning to add more photos to many of our pages. For a look at some of the new content, head down to the kids page, the teen page, or the reference page, and discover something new! During this time of new beginnings, I decided to take a trip back in time to look at the history of the Monterey Public Library web site. To do so, I enlisted one of my favorite internet toys, the Internet Archive's Wayback Machine. For the uninitiated, the Wayback machine allows you to look at what almost any web page looked like six months ago, last year, or even way back in the year 2000.
